Advanced Personal Protective Equipment (PPE)
Modern PPE has evolved beyond traditional helmets and harnesses. Today’s advanced equipment includes smart helmets equipped with sensors that monitor worker fatigue levels or detect impacts from falls. High-visibility clothing with reflective strips enhances visibility in low-light conditions, while ergonomic gloves improve grip without compromising dexterity—crucial for handling roofing tools safely.
Drone Technology for Safer Inspections
Drones have revolutionized roof inspections by allowing professionals to assess roof conditions remotely without physically climbing onto potentially unstable surfaces. This reduces the risk of falls significantly while speeding up the inspection process. Drones can capture high-resolution images and thermal scans to detect leaks or structural damage early, enabling timely repairs before larger hazards develop.
Wearable Safety Devices
Wearable technology such as GPS trackers and fall detection devices provide real-time monitoring of workers’ locations and activities on-site. Alerts can be sent immediately if a fall occurs or if someone enters a restricted area prone to hazards. These devices improve emergency response times and enhance overall site safety management by giving supervisors better oversight.
Augmented Reality (AR) Training Programs
AR-based training offers immersive simulations that prepare roofing workers for real-world scenarios without exposure to actual danger. Through virtual environments replicating various roof types and weather conditions, trainees learn best practices for ladder use, hazard recognition, and emergency procedures effectively before stepping on-site.
Automated Machinery Reducing Manual Risks
Robotics and automated machines now perform tasks like material lifting or debris removal which traditionally posed injury risks due to heavy manual labor. By automating these physically demanding activities, companies reduce strain-related injuries among workers while increasing efficiency on the job.
